The Choreography of Antony Tudor
Focus on Four Ballets
Rachel S. Chamberlain Duerden
This work presents an analytical overview of the ballets created for the stage by Antony Tudor and in-depth critical analysis of four key works:
Jardin aux Lilas
(1936),
Dark Elegies
(1937),
Pillar of Fire
(1942), and
The Leaves are Fading
(1975). The central focus throughout is the investigation of Tudor's choreographic style, with reference especially to his exceptional musicality and his keen sense of psychological subtlety.
